Why don't Macs join wifi networks when they find them?
I have a MiFi dongle. If my MacBook Air is already running when I turn on my dongle, the Mac won't connect to it. To make it connect I need to manually select it from the list of available networks. Why is this?!
My phone and my tablet both connect to it when it appears, but my Mac needs me to hold its hand. |
